Cursor等IDE带来一个问题,开发者可能会愈加倾向使用更"流行"的语言和框架,因为它很难有效帮助最新的、小众的技术,甚至可能生成大量错误代码。
当习惯了AI开发的便利后,开发者便难以接受"AI生成+手写修改"这种效率最低的方式。此外,各个库/工具的Breaking Changes也会让AI无所适从。
比如shadcn在2024年8月更新了CLI命令,但现在大部分模型依然生成旧版本的命令。
这种趋势可能导致新框架、新语言虽然有着不错的设计和特性,却难以被广泛采用。一些对特定生态不熟悉的开发者,因为依赖AI,最终使用的是三五年前甚至更久的工具,写出那个时期风格的代码。